Starting a private medical practice offers physicians and other allied health professionals unparalleled autonomy over clinical decisions, practice management, and work-life balance. This independence allows practitioners to develop personalized treatment approaches and stronger patient relationships without corporate constraints, often resulting in higher satisfaction for both medical professionals and patients. Financially, private practices can be more lucrative through direct control of revenue streams and business operations. Beyond personal benefits, private practices are vital to healthcare ecosystems by providing community-centered care, increasing access in underserved areas, and fostering innovation through a nimble adaptation to emerging healthcare needs. In an era of increasing healthcare consolidation, independent practices preserve the essential doctor-patient relationship that forms the foundation of quality healthcare delivery.How to Start a Private Practice is a comprehensive guide for physicians, dentists, mental health professionals, physical therapists, and other allied health practitioners seeking to transition from residency, fellowship, or corporate practice into a private practice setting. Written by experienced physicians Bertrand Liang, MD, PhD, and Mitchell Liester, MD, this practical guidebook provides a road map for establishing, managing, and growing a successful private practice in today's complex healthcare landscape.This book provides physicians and other allied health practitioners with a step-by-step guide to establishing and managing a successful private practice. The authors combine business fundamentals with healthcare-specific knowledge to help medical practitioners navigate the complexities of practice ownership. This comprehensive approach, from addressing psychological barriers to providing detailed guidance on coding and billing, ensures that readers will have the tools they need to succeed in today's challenging healthcare environment.
